| ⇢ | A | GetRandomOperation added | |
| ⇢ | A | IsMultipleOf added | |
| ⇢ | A | IsNotMultipleOf added | |
| ⇢ | A | IsNotPrime added | |
| ⇢ | A | IsPrime added | |
| ⇢ | A | IntermediateContext added | |
| ⇢ | A | DefaultSolver added | |
| ⇢ | A | ChunkOperation added | |
| ⇢ | A | LimitOperation added | |
| ⇢ | A | SkipOperation added | |
| A | ↛ | FilterValueKeyPredicate removed | |
| A | ↛ | DefaultOperationChainSolver removed |
| ⇢ | C | DefaultSolver::solveIntermediateOperationChain() added | |
| ⇢ | B | IsPrime::__invoke() added | |
| ⇢ | B | DefaultSolver::solve() added | |
| ⇢ | A | IsMultipleOf::__invoke() added | |
| ⇢ | A | LimitOperation::apply() added | |
| ⇢ | A | SkipOperation::apply() added | |
| ⇢ | A | GetRandomOperation::apply() added | |
| ⇢ | A | ChunkOperation::apply() added | |
| ⇢ | A | LimitOperation::__construct() added | |
| ⇢ | A | SkipOperation::__construct() added | |
| ⋮ | view more | ||
| C | ↛ | DefaultOperationChainSolver::solveIntermediateOper... removed | |
| B | ↛ | DefaultOperationChainSolver::solve() removed | |
| A | ↛ | FilterValueKeyPredicate::apply() removed | |